Cremona's table of elliptic curves

Curve 52668q1

52668 = 22 · 32 · 7 · 11 · 19



Data for elliptic curve 52668q1

Field Data Notes
Atkin-Lehner 2- 3- 7+ 11+ 19- Signs for the Atkin-Lehner involutions
Class 52668q Isogeny class
Conductor 52668 Conductor
∏ cp 24 Product of Tamagawa factors cp
deg 55296 Modular degree for the optimal curve
Δ 9197728848 = 24 · 36 · 73 · 112 · 19 Discriminant
Eigenvalues 2- 3-  2 7+ 11+  2  0 19- Hecke eigenvalues for primes up to 20
Equation [0,0,0,-19584,-1054863] [a1,a2,a3,a4,a6]
j 71216463347712/788557 j-invariant
L 2.4214513249147 L(r)(E,1)/r!
Ω 0.40357522084365 Real period
R 1 Regulator
r 0 Rank of the group of rational points
S 1 (Analytic) order of Ш
t 2 Number of elements in the torsion subgroup
Twists 5852b1 Quadratic twists by: -3
